The Tennessee Department of Health has confirmed additional cases of COVID-19 across the state on Monday, May 25, 2020. The health department reported 462 new cases, bringing the state to a total of 20,607 cases, a 2% day-to-day increase since Sunday.
TDH also confirmed two additional deaths, bringing Tennessee up to 338 total deaths.
Out of the confirmed positive cases, 13,073 have recovered, which calculates to 7,196 active cases in Tennessee.
